Hey, welcome aboard! When you're reviewing changes to Logperch, our internal CLI for tailing service logs, the main thing to sanity-check is that new subcommands don't bypass the redaction filter — that's bitten us before. Builds are reproducible, so compare the checksum in CI against your local build. Release binaries get signed at publish time with the key below.

release key, tawep-kawif: bky6_bCCTaN

### Step 2: Wire up the audit runner

Quick one for the sync: the Huemeter contrast audit now runs in CI, not locally. Point `HUEMETER_TARGET_URL` at the staging build and set `HUEMETER_MIN_RATIO=4.5` unless the design folks say otherwise. Results land in the shared dashboard automatically. The runner needs its reporting secret in the env file too, so drop in this line next.

vault entry, hahaf-tahop: VAULT_KEY3=84f

## Runbook — Drayhollow Queue-Depth Autoscaler

The Drayhollow autoscaler samples queue depth every thirty seconds and scales workers between the configured floor and ceiling. During a release, freeze scaling before draining nodes, then unfreeze once health checks pass. If depth exceeds the alert threshold for five consecutive samples, the pager fires regardless of freeze state. Before approving any release window, confirm the live settings match what the capacity plan assumes. The autoscaler's current configuration values are listed below.

config for tagaf-bawif:
[norok]
host = norok.ordinworks.local
user = norok_svc
database = norok_prod

Ticket: LIFTSIM-482 — signature check fails on the Verticule elevator-dispatch simulator build. The 3.2 installer refuses to verify; looks like the pipeline is still signing with the retired key from the old runner. Fix is to re-sign with the current release key and republish. For the record, the correct signing key is the following.

signing key of bahaf-bagaf = bky19_uiUxDExuKwEKEZfEG19

Handover for Priya's desk duties at Callowfen. Lost badges: log the loss in the access book, disable the old badge via the Gatewarden panel, issue a visitor pass for the day. Replacement badges come from Facilities within 48 hours. If someone's locked out before a replacement arrives, give them the temporary door code below. It changes each Monday.

door code, tajof-kageg: bdg-QVDCE-3